“All indebtedness incurred by the Rappahannock County Water and Sewer Authority is payable solely from the revenues of the Authority,” Bonnie France, bond counsel, wrote.
“Any bonds or notes issued by the Authority must contain a statement...that the bonds or notes are not general obligations of Rappahannock County and that the full faith and credit of the county is not pledged to payment of principal or interest on the bonds or notes.”
Meeting Days Change
Authority members motioned to change the day of its regular meetings to the first Thursday of each month, beginning in September, to better coincide with Board of Supervisor meetings, held the first Monday of the month.
Authority meetings will start at 7:30 p.m.
